The machines made by The Penny Press Machine Company compress 5 designs onto a die ring that normally would carry 4 designs.  The pennies generated are shorter than standard elongated pennies, but this is intended – they do not roll short (as you can tell from the border dots).

THE GENERAL

Kennesaw, Georgia

 

 

One of the most famous and historic locomotives in the nation; the Union spies who hijacked it to disable the South’s railroad network were executed and were the first to be awarded the Medal of Honor (posthumously).  Their effort was chronicled in the Fess Parker movie The Great Locomotive Chase.  The original locomotive is part of the collection at the Southern Museum of Civil War & Locomotive History in Kennesaw (formerly known as Big Shanty), where the saboteurs began the hijacking.

RAY DILLARD’S LAST PROJECT:

CSNS 2020 SHOW COIN

FOR CANCELED CONVENTION,

COMES WITH BLUE SOUVENIR CARD

 

 

When Ray passed away, the die for the Central States Numismatic Society’s 2020 show coin was still in his machine, and a bag of rolled pennies was discovered next to the machine.  These were sent by TEC officers to the CSNS to fulfil Ray’s obligation.

 

The convention, however, was canceled due to COVID.  The coins sat in storage until 2024, when they were offered at the convention in May. 

 

These are rolled on copper cents with stained/dyed red backgrounds.  They were not cleaned or polished, so some show minor stains or patina.  I have weeded out any with major staining. (I have come across a couple with different backs, and one rolled on zinc)

 

The design depicts a steam locomotive emerging from the CSNS logo, with dates and location for the canceled 2020 show.

 

This is a rare opportunity to secure an important coin in Ray’s long history in our hobby.
